Former volleyball player Walewska Oliveira was Olympic champion at the Beijing Games in 2008. She currently works as an entrepreneur and writer

Last Thursday evening, September 21st, one of the greatest personalities to ever play for the Brazilian women’s volleyball team died. Walewska Oliveira, at 43 years old. According to information released by the G1 news portal, the athlete had fallen from the 17th floor of the building where she lived.

CBV note on Walewska Oliveira

The CBV, Brazilian Volleyball Confederation, confirmed the death of Walewska Oliveira by releasing a statement. In a statement, the institution recalled the player’s main titles, which he played as a center on the pitch. The president of the CBV, Radames Lattari, expressed solidarity with the case. “With sadness and immense regret, the Brazilian Volleyball Confederation (CBV) received the news of the death of Olympic champion Walewska on Thursday evening

An exceptionally talented center, Walewska defended the Brazilian women’s team for many years. In addition to the gold medal at the 2008 Beijing Games, she won bronze at Sydney 2000, she has won three Grand Prix titles, the 1999 Pan American Games and the 2013 European Cup.

‘Walewska was a special player, her sporting career will be remembered and revered forever. In this difficult moment, the CBV stands in solidarity with the family and friends of this great player”, says the president of the CBV, Radamés Lattari.”

History of Walewska Oliveira in sport

Former player Walewska Oliveira played for the Brazilian volleyball team during the 2008 Beijing Games. There, in the East, she won the first Olympic gold in Brazilian women’s volleyball together with the team. This, however, was not Wal’s first medal in the world’s most important competition. The Minas Gerais native joined the national team in 1997 and, in 2000, at the Sydney Olympic Games, she won a bronze medal.

In addition to the Brazilian team, Walewska Oliveira also played for some clubs, such as Minas, Osasco and the last one in her career, Praia Clube. In an interview published in 2022 by Globo Esporte, the former player spoke about her retirement: “My career has been beautiful. I have to thank everyone very much, Praia Clube for ending my career here, for being part of this group. I will cherish this moment for the rest of my life”.

Off the pitch, in 2023, Walewska published her autobiographical book, entitled “Other Networks”. In it she says that, at the age of 12, she left home and took a bus for her first test on the fields, with the Minas team. The former player also explored the audiovisual world and published the documentary “The Last Act”.
